King Charles and Queen Camilla have advertised a fresh opportunity at the palace which comes with some enticing perks. The Royal family are hunting for candidates capable of managing "complex" situations for the role of Royal Engagements Officer within the Private Secretary's Office.

Candidates experienced in dealing with "complex and sensitive issues" might land the opportunity to work at Buckingham Palace , coordinating the King and Queen's engagements for an annual salary of £40,000.

The position is a 12-month fixed-term contract, spanning 37.5 hours per week over five days and beginning in November. The advertisement states that the "dynamic" team's duties involve organising official visits, audiences and speeches.
